Embark on a whimsical journey with the Little Prince as he wanders the universe in search of the true meaning of friendship.
Enter a world of endless sunsets, where people are like flowers, and grown-ups are, well, pretty peculiar. They think serious things are silly and silly things are serious. They’ve forgotten how to look with the heart.
Join us on a great adventure to make friends, learn things, and notice the most important things in life.
Toby Thompson’s adaptation of Antoine de Saint-Exupéry’s novel, as philosophical as its original, invites its audience to sense infinite possibility and recognise everything that is beautiful in the world. Performed by Toby Thompson, who brings this enchanting tale to life with his signature style.

We have 6 dedicated wheelchair seats in our Downstairs Theatre – two on the balcony and four on the ground floor (please see seats listed below). These seats are locked off sale on our website so that we can keep them available for wheelchair users. To book a wheelchair accessible seat please call our box office team at 028 9023 5053.

There is an induction loop in our Downstairs Theatre which is available during all performances. The loop amplifies the sound of the show via customer’s hearing aid or earphones alongside our infrared devices.
To book an infrared necklace/headset ahead of your visit, please contact our box office at [email protected] or via phone at 028 9023 5053.
